The pass interference being challengable is the worst rule change ever. Dungey was right to say it was going to be a horror show at the the start of the year, especially because both offense and defense could challenge it, Hail Mary plays included. Which is insane!

It messes up the game pace and flow to the point it's often unwatchable - so many of these challenge flags shouldn't even be thrown, especially offensive ones. Not to mention, these tend to take a long time to review because of their often subjective nature. Like holding, you could probably call minor pass interference on almost every play.

Such a new and terrible part of the game - hopefully they trash it next year. One truly horrible playoffs call shouldn't force us to suffer through the other 99% of what use to be insignificant and always-somewhat subjective pass interference / no-calls.

I agree it's a dumb rule and was a massive over reaction to the NFC Title game. It's never going to be challenged on a Hail Mary though, because those only happen at the end of the half, and coaches can't challenge in the last 2 minutes.
